Classification
- Order: Anabantiformes
- Family: Osphronemidae
- Genus: Betta
Betta splendens belongs to the gourami family and is one of the best-known labyrinth fish in the aquarium hobby. Its labyrinth organ allows it to breathe atmospheric air, which is why surface access is essential in any betta fish tank habitat. The Hellboy Yellow HMPK is a selectively bred domestic form valued for bold colour, short fins, and stronger swimming ability than many long-fin strains.
Where Do Hellboy Yellow HMPK Bettas Come From? Natural Habitat Explained
Domestic Hellboy Yellow HMPK bettas trace back to wild Betta splendens from Thailand and neighbouring parts of Southeast Asia. In the wild, the ancestral betta fish habitat includes slow-moving canals, rice paddies, floodplains, marsh edges, and shallow vegetated pools. These waters are warm, often tea-stained, and packed with roots, overhanging plants, and leaf litter. That is why a successful betta fish tank natural layout usually includes cover near the surface, gentle flow, and calm areas where the fish can rest.

Wild-type bettas feed on insect larvae, tiny crustaceans, and other protein-rich prey. That natural diet explains why modern betta fish diet plans should focus on quality pellets and frozen foods rather than flake-heavy community diets. In nature, these fish also use dense cover to avoid predators and rivals. Replicating that in a home betta fish tank ecosystem helps reduce stress and encourages natural behaviour such as patrolling, bubble nest building, and surface resting.

Tank Size Requirements
The practical betta fish tank size requirement for a single male is 20 litres minimum, with 25-30 litres recommended. This gives enough room for a resting leaf, cave, open swimming lane, and planting without crowding the fish. A larger setup also makes betta fish tank care easier because pH and betta fish tank temperature stay more stable. Filtration
A sponge filter or low-flow internal filter is ideal. Bettas dislike strong current, and a plakat may handle flow better than a long-fin fish, but gentle circulation is still best. Substrate, Plants and Decor
Dark sand or fine gravel helps the yellow body colour stand out. Add smooth wood, floating plants, broad-leaf species, and shaded corners. Lighting and Maintenance
Moderate lighting for 6-8 hours daily is plenty. Too much light can trigger algae issues, leading people to ask why is my betta fish tank green or why is my betta fish tank turning green. Excess light and overfeeding are usually the cause, not the fish itself. If you see betta fish tank green algae or betta fish tank brown algae, shorten the photoperiod, reduce waste, and increase water changes. A yellow tint may prompt the question why is my betta fish tank yellow; tannins from wood or leaves are often harmless and can even suit a natural betta setup.
Quick Setup Checklist
- 20-litre aquarium or larger
- Adjustable heater and thermometer
- Low-flow filter or sponge filter
- Dark substrate and smooth decor
- Live or silk plants with surface cover
- Lid to prevent jumping
- Fully cycled tank before adding fish
💡 Pro Tip
Always cycle the aquarium for 4-6 weeks before adding your betta. Stable ammonia and nitrite at zero are just as important as correct betta fish tank temperature of water.

Staple Foods
Feed 2-4 small betta pellets once or twice daily. Choose a pellet with fish meal, krill, or insect protein high on the ingredient list. A healthy adult should eat eagerly but not become bloated. Supplemental Foods
Frozen bloodworms, daphnia, and brine shrimp are ideal supplements. These improve condition and help bring out stronger betta fish color. Daphnia is especially useful after a heavy meal because it can reduce mild constipation. Feeding Frequency and Portion Control
Feed once or twice daily, only what the fish can finish in about 30-60 seconds. One fasting day per week can help prevent bloating. If you notice the fish spitting food, reduce pellet size or soften it briefly before feeding. How Do You Breed Betta splendens? Complete Breeding Guide
Betta fish breeding is considered moderate rather than easy. The male builds a bubble nest, courts the female, and then guards the eggs. While this product is sold as a display male, many hobbyists still want to understand the process. The first step is sexing fish correctly. Breeding Setup
Use a separate shallow breeding tank of around 20 litres with warm water at 27-28°C, very gentle filtration, floating cover, and a secure lid. Condition both fish with rich foods for 1-2 weeks. Egg Care and Hatching
The male collects fallen eggs and places them into the bubble nest. If you are wondering what do female betta fish eggs look like, they are tiny, pale, and easy to miss. A related question is why do female betta fish eat their eggs; stress, poor conditioning, or incorrect timing can all play a role, which is why the female is usually removed after spawning. Eggs normally hatch in about 24-36 hours depending on temperature.
Fry Care and Growth
Once fry become free-swimming, start with infusoria or vinegar eels, then move to baby brine shrimp. Keep water clean with tiny, frequent changes. This stage is delicate and requires stable heat and excellent hygiene.
Advanced Breeding Tip
Use a low water level of 10-15 cm during spawning and early fry development. This helps the male manage the nest and supports fry as their labyrinth organ develops.

What Are the Common Health Problems in a Hellboy Yellow HMPK Betta and How Can You Prevent Them?
Good betta fish health starts with stable heat, clean water, and a sensible feeding routine. A healthy fish is alert, responsive at feeding time, brightly coloured, and able to hold fins open without clamping. The body should be smooth, eyes clear, and breathing calm. Because this fish is a labyrinth species, occasional surface breathing is normal, but constant gasping is not.
Temperature-Related Problems
One of the most common issues is incorrect heat. Betta temperature shock symptoms include lethargy, clamped fins, loss of appetite, pale colour, and erratic swimming after a sudden change. Treatment and Quarantine
A separate betta fish quarantine tank is useful for observation and treatment. Bare-bottom setups with a sponge filter and heater work well. ⚠️ Health Warning
Never make sudden temperature changes during water changes. Fast shifts can cause betta fish temperature shock even when the final temperature seems correct.
Quarantine Protocol
- Use a separate heated tank for 2-4 weeks
- Observe appetite, fins, breathing, and waste
- Test ammonia and nitrite regularly
- Feed lightly to maintain water quality
- Only move fish when fully stable and symptom-free
